January 14, 2002 | Law.com

It's Not Too Late to Clerk

The traditional model of law clerk hiring has been for interested parties to apply as second-year law students. But judges are starting to adjust this model, believing that having an experienced attorney as a clerk helps reduce training time and adds a professional maturity to chambers. So if you look with envy at the judicial clerks every time you're in court, realize that it's not too late to join their ranks.
